Memo — Heads of Department, Brindell Manufacturing. Subject: warranty-cost overrun. Q3 warranty claims on the Coravent pump line ran 38% over forecast, driven by seal failures in units shipped from the Dalworth plant. Containment: revised supplier spec, expanded inspection, goodwill repairs capped per unit. Finance has reserved accordingly; margin impact flows into Q4. Department heads should flag exposure in their forecasts by Friday. The confidential remediation and sourcing plan appears below.

board note of tagug-hahag: Praionax Logistics is in early talks to buy Julaxek Group for about $36.3 million. The Julmir launch date is March 1, and nothing goes to the press before then.

Action item (security review follow-up): During the Quillgate incident, the on-call alert deduplicator suppressed a genuine intrusion alert because its fingerprint collided with a recurring benign scanner notice. We will narrow the hashing window, exempt security-class alerts from suppression entirely, and add an audit log of every suppressed event retained for 90 days. The updated deduplication policy and audit schema are described on the internal page below.

runbook for tagug-hafog: https://jira.lumiclabs.internal/projects/pages/pages/9773c0d8

## Step 4: Partition by month

Quillbase 3.2 requires monthly partitions on all event tables. Plugin authors must migrate legacy single-table schemas before upgrading. Run the partitioner against each tenant schema; it creates one child table per month and backfills rows in batches of 10k. Do not write to parent tables during migration. Verify row counts match, then drop the legacy indexes. Point your migration tool at the staging cluster using the connection string below.

database URL for hawip-kagap: redis://rusok_svc:bMCaqek7MRWIOJ@db-8501.zarqeltech.corp:5432/sileth

Office Closure — Arleton Annex (Managers Only)

Status: approved by board vote, pending lease exit.

The Arleton annex closes end of Q2. Four roles transfer to Melwick HQ; none eliminated. Lease break fee offset by sublet savings within eight months. IT decommissioning assigned to the Gravance team. No external communication before staff briefings conclude. Strategic context follows in the note below.

management briefing: Headcount on the Silok team goes from 44 to 77 by the end of May. Gross margin on Silok came in at 63 percent against a plan of 30 percent.